Airlock in radiator system?

I removed a radiator for decorating and when I replaced it even after bleeding it a number of radiators in other parts of the house are cold. The pump is OK and the radiators upstairs are very hot. How do I get rid of an airlock in the radiator system?

Close all the other radiator wheelhead or TRV valves. Then run your boiler, this will force any air to move into the problem rad and will cure your problem.
